The 1983 Australian Open was a tennis tournament played on grass courts at the Kooyong Stadium in Melbourne in Victoria in Australia. It was the 72nd edition of the Australian Open and was held from 29 November through 11 December 1983.

Seniors

Men's singles

Sweden Mats Wilander defeated Czechoslovakia Ivan Lendl, 6–1, 6–4, 6–4

• It was Wilander's 2nd career Grand Slam singles title and his 1st title at the Australian Open.

Women's singles

United States Martina Navratilova defeated United States Kathy Jordan, 6–2, 7–6(7–5)

• It was Navratilova's 8th career Grand Slam singles title and her 2nd title at the Australian Open.

Men's Doubles

Australia Mark Edmondson / Australia Paul McNamee defeated United States Steve Denton / United States Sherwood Stewart 6–3, 7–6

  • It was Edmondson's 4th career Grand Slam title and her 4th Australian Open title. It was McNamee's 4th and last career Grand Slam title and his 2nd Australian Open title.

Women's Doubles

United States Martina Navratilova / United States Pam Shriver defeated United Kingdom Anne Hobbs / Australia Wendy Turnbull 6–4, 6–7, 6–2

  • It was Navratilova's 23rd career Grand Slam title and her 5th Australian Open title. It was Shriver's 6th career Grand Slam title and her 2nd Australian Open title.

Mixed Doubles

The competition was not held between 1970 and 1986.
